Bitget announcement on the removal of CAMLY/USDT under spot bot trading on June 22, 2024

To improve user experience, the following trading pairs will be removed from Bitget spot trading bots on June 22, 3:00 PM (UTC+8):
Note:
• After removal, the system will automatically cancel any pending orders and return the relevant assets to your account.
• Users will be unable to create any new bots with the delisted trading pairs.
• Users will no longer be able to publish running bots with the delisted trading pairs to the Recommended section of the bot copy trading page.
Bots with the delisted trading pairs that are listed in the Recommended section of the bot copy trading page will be removed.
Users are strongly advised to terminate bots with this active trading pair to avoid any potential losses. Thank you for your support and understanding!
